Output 5513778f0b4a183c365fde6042e97ad62a7f515f780d29426d4df1ea2a3116e6:0

value
699255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f213754a083b42db96b8115898dc8a908a564c OP_EQUAL
address
3LC6R2fGkGfpTBJVw7JK68fqvh58UjEV87
transaction
5513778f0b4a183c365fde6042e97ad62a7f515f780d29426d4df1ea2a3116e6
spent
true